Jocotepec in Fall

In fall (September, October and November), Jocotepec sees average daytime highs around 26°C and overnight lows near 14°C, with 176 mm of rain over about 29 wet days across the season. It is the 3rd-warmest season and the 2nd-wettest season.

Across fall, daytime highs hold fairly steady around 26°C. The sky is clear or mostly clear about 35% of the time across fall, and the air most often feels dry.

Across fall, daytime highs hold fairly steady around 26°C.

A typical fall day in Jocotepec reaches about 26°C and drops to 14°C overnight. The warmest of the three months is October, the coolest November.

Location & terrain

Where is Jocotepec?

Jocotepec sits at 20.3°N, 103.4°W, 1,544 m above sea level, in Mexico. The nearest listed city is Zacoalco de Torres, 16 km away.

Topography around Jocotepec

How much the land rises and falls, and what covers it, within 3, 16 and 80 km of Jocotepec.

Within 3 km, the terrain around Jocotepec has significant variations in elevation — a maximum elevation change of 531 m around an average of 1,619 m above sea level; within 16 km, very significant variations in elevation — a maximum elevation change of 1,612 m; within 80 km, extreme variations in elevation — a maximum elevation change of 3,252 m.

The land around Jocotepec is covered by trees (33%) within 3 km, trees (44%) within 16 km, and trees (40%) and cropland (20%) within 80 km.
